Giáo Dục Phân Tích Sâu

Zero-Knowledge Proofs: Công Nghệ Bảo Mật Sẽ Thay Đổi Hoàn Toàn Thế Giới Crypto

Zero-knowledge proofs cho phép bạn chứng minh điều gì đó mà không cần tiết lộ thông tin bí mật - như chứng minh bạn đủ tuổi uống rượu mà không cần cho xem CMND. Đây chính là cuộc cách mạng bảo mật sẽ định hình lại toàn bộ ngành crypto.

Zero-Knowledge Proofs: Công Nghệ Bảo Mật Sẽ Thay Đổi Hoàn Toàn Thế Giới Crypto

Hãy tưởng tượng bạn đang ở quầy bar và cần chứng minh mình đủ tuổi uống rượu. Thay vì đưa toàn bộ CMND (để lộ địa chỉ, số ID, ngày sinh chính xác), bạn chỉ cần một chiếc thẻ đặc biệt hiển thị “ĐỦ TUỔI” hoặc “CHƯA ĐỦ TUỔI”. Nhân viên bar tin tưởng thông tin này mà không cần biết bất kỳ chi tiết cá nhân nào khác về bạn. Đó chính xác là cách hoạt động của zero-knowledge proofs (ZKPs) - một trong những đột phá công nghệ quan trọng nhất sẽ định hình lại toàn bộ thế giới crypto và blockchain.

Bối Cảnh: Từ Bài Toán Hang Động Ali Baba Đến Blockchain Hiện Đại

Zero-knowledge proofs không phải là khái niệm mới. Năm 1985, các nhà mật mã học Shafi Goldwasser, Silvio Micali và Charles Rackoff đã giới thiệu khái niệm này trong bài báo khoa học đột phá. Họ sử dụng ví dụ nổi tiếng về “Hang động Ali Baba” để giải thích:

Peggy biết mật khẩu để mở cửa bí mật trong hang động hình vòng tròn. Victor muốn xác minh Peggy thực sự biết mật khẩu, nhưng Peggy không muốn tiết lộ mật khẩu. Peggy có thể chứng minh kiến thức của mình bằng cách đi vào hang động từ một lối vào ngẫu nhiên, sau đó xuất hiện từ lối mà Victor yêu cầu. Nếu Peggy không biết mật khẩu, xác suất cô ấy đoán đúng chỉ là 50%. Lặp lại thí nghiệm nhiều lần, Victor có thể tin tưởng 99.9% rằng Peggy biết mật khẩu mà không cần biết mật khẩu đó là gì.

Trong thế giới blockchain, vấn đề bảo mật và minh bạch luôn là một nghịch lý. Bitcoin và Ethereum ban đầu hoàn toàn minh bạch - mọi giao dịch đều công khai. Điều này tốt cho tính minh bạch nhưng tệ cho quyền riêng tư. Các dự án như Zcash (2016) và Monero đã cố gắng giải quyết vấn đề này, nhưng ZKPs mang đến một giải pháp thanh lịch hơn nhiều.

Giáo Dục: Hiểu Rõ Cơ Chế Zero-Knowledge Proofs

ZKPs Hoạt Động Như Thế Nào?

Zero-knowledge proof phải thỏa mãn ba tính chất cốt lõi:

1. Completeness (Tính Đầy Đủ): Nếu statement là đúng, một prover trung thực luôn có thể thuyết phục verifier trung thực.

2. Soundness (Tính Chặt Chẽ): Nếu statement là sai, không có prover gian lận nào có thể thuyết phục verifier trung thực (trừ với xác suất rất nhỏ).

3. Zero-Knowledge (Không Tiết Lộ Thông Tin): Nếu statement là đúng, verifier không học được gì khác ngoài việc statement đó là đúng.

Các Loại ZKPs Chính

zk-SNARKs (Zero-Knowledge Succinct Non-Interactive Arguments of Knowledge):

  • Kích thước proof nhỏ và thời gian verify nhanh
  • Cần “trusted setup” - một ceremony để tạo ra các tham số công khai
  • Được sử dụng trong Zcash, Ethereum’s privacy solutions

zk-STARKs (Zero-Knowledge Scalable Transparent Arguments of Knowledge):

  • Không cần trusted setup
  • Kháng lại tấn công từ quantum computers
  • Kích thước proof lớn hơn SNARKs nhưng scale tốt hơn
  • Được StarkWare phát triển cho Ethereum Layer 2

Ứng Dụng Thực Tế Trong Crypto

Privacy Coins: Zcash sử dụng zk-SNARKs để tạo ra “shielded transactions”. Bạn có thể chứng minh rằng mình có đủ tiền để gửi mà không tiết lộ số dư thực tế hay lịch sử giao dịch.

Layer 2 Scaling: zkRollups như Polygon zkEVM, zkSync sử dụng ZKPs để “cuộn” hàng trăm giao dịch thành một proof duy nhất submit lên Ethereum mainnet. Điều này giảm gas fees từ $50 xuống $0.50 cho mỗi giao dịch.

Identity Verification: Thay vì upload toàn bộ passport lên exchange, bạn có thể submit một ZK proof chứng minh bạn là công dân của quốc gia được phép trade mà không tiết lộ thông tin cá nhân.

Bạn Học Được Gì?

ZKPs cho phép chứng minh kiến thức mà không tiết lộ thông tin: Như chứng minh bạn biết mật khẩu mà không nói ra mật khẩu đó.

Có hai loại chính - SNARKs và STARKs: SNARKs nhỏ gọn nhưng cần trusted setup, STARKs minh bạch hơn nhưng kích thước lớn hơn.

ZKPs giải quyết bài toán scaling và privacy: zkRollups giúp Ethereum xử lý nhiều giao dịch hơn với chi phí thấp hơn, trong khi vẫn bảo vệ quyền riêng tư.

Công nghệ này đang được áp dụng rộng rãi: Từ privacy coins như Zcash đến Layer 2 solutions như Polygon zkEVM, ZKPs đang trở thành backbone của crypto infrastructure.

ZKPs kháng quantum: Đặc biệt là zk-STARKs, giúp bảo vệ crypto khỏi mối đe dọa từ quantum computing trong tương lai.

Góc Nhìn Chủ Quyền: ZKPs và Tương Lai Tài Chính Việt Nam

Đối với cộng đồng crypto Việt Nam, ZKPs mang đến những cơ hội đột phá cho chủ quyền tài chính:

Bảo Vệ Quyền Riêng Tư Tài Chính: Trong bối cảnh các chính phủ ngày càng tăng cường giám sát tài chính, ZKPs cho phép chúng ta chứng minh tuân thủ pháp luật (như đã nộp thuế, không rửa tiền) mà không cần tiết lộ toàn bộ danh mục đầu tư hay thu nhập.

Giảm Chi Phí Giao Dịch: zkRollups đang làm cho DeFi trở nên accessible hơn cho retail investors. Thay vì phải có ít nhất $100 để cover gas fees trên Ethereum, giờ đây $10 cũng đủ để tham gia yield farming hay liquidity mining.

Xây Dựng Hệ Thống Tài Chính Phi Tập Trung: ZKPs cho phép tạo ra các hệ thống credit scoring, insurance, lending hoàn toàn on-chain mà vẫn bảo vệ dữ liệu cá nhân. Điều này đặc biệt quan trọng ở Việt Nam, nơi nhiều người chưa có access vào hệ thống ngân hàng truyền thống.

Chuẩn Bị Cho Thời Đại Quantum: Khi quantum computers trở nên phổ biến, chúng có thể phá vỡ hầu hết các hệ thống mã hóa hiện tại. ZKPs, đặc biệt là STARKs, cung cấp một lớp bảo vệ quan trọng cho tài sản crypto của chúng ta.

Bước Hành Động: Nghiên Cứu Và Theo Dõi Ecosystem ZKPs

Để chuẩn bị cho cuộc cách mạng ZKPs, hãy bắt đầu theo dõi và nghiên cứu các dự án leading trong space này:

Layer 2 Solutions: Tạo wallet trên Polygon zkEVM, zkSync, hoặc StarkNet để trải nghiệm trực tiếp tốc độ và chi phí thấp của zkRollups. So sánh gas fees giữa mainnet Ethereum và các Layer 2 này.

Privacy Projects: Nghiên cứu cách Zcash, Tornado Cash (trước khi bị ban), và các privacy solutions khác sử dụng ZKPs. Hiểu rõ trade-offs giữa privacy và compliance.

Development Ecosystem: Theo dõi các công cụ như Circom (cho circuit development), SnarkJS, và Cairo (StarkWare’s language). Ngay cả khi không code, việc hiểu ecosystem tools giúp bạn đánh giá được maturity của các dự án.

Research Papers: Đọc các whitepaper của Zcash, StarkWare, và Polygon để hiểu sâu hơn về technical implementations. Đặc biệt chú ý đến phần trade-offs và limitations.

Zero-knowledge proofs không chỉ là một công nghệ mới - đây là foundation cho một internet tài chính mới, nơi privacy và transparency có thể cùng tồn tại. Việc hiểu và chuẩn bị cho công nghệ này ngay hôm nay sẽ giúp bạn nắm bắt được những cơ hội đầu tư và xây dựng chủ quyền tài chính trong tương lai.

Đây là nội dung giáo dục tài chính, không phải lời khuyên đầu tư. Hãy tự nghiên cứu kỹ trước khi đưa ra bất kỳ quyết định đầu tư nào.

Chia sẻ
Phản hồi
#zero-knowledge #bảo mật #blockchain #privacy

Nội dung giáo dục, không phải lời khuyên đầu tư. Mọi quyết định tài chính là trách nhiệm của bạn. Vui lòng tham khảo chuyên gia trước khi đầu tư.

Cùng Chuyên Mục

Khám Phá Thêm